Embark on a Thrilling Via Ferrata Adventure

Imagine yourself suspended against a sheer rock face, the adrenaline is pumping, and below, the enchanting Lauterbrunnen Valley calls out to your inner explorer. Well, friend, get ready to harness up because a Via Ferrata adventure is calling your name!

Via Ferrata, Italian for "iron path," is an assisted rock climbing experience tailor-made for those who wish to taste the thrill of mountaineering without the years of training. And Lauterbrunnen, with its rugged cliff sides and mystic appeal, is just the perfect stage for this exhilarating escapade.

Here's what makes it unique: the Via Ferrata in Lauterbrunnen is not just about getting from point A to point B. It's a journey where you'll encounter bridges suspended in mid-air, ladders that seem to ascend to the heavens, and paths hewn into the living rock. And guess what? You don't need to be a climbing pro to do it! Whether you're an eager newbie or an experienced thrill-seeker, this adventure is designed for a wide audience.

You might wonder, how long should I block out for this mountain adventure? Well, give yourself a half-day for this escapade. That's enough time to soak in the awe-inspiring views of the surrounding Alps and the valley floor carpeted with wildflowers and quaint Swiss chalets—all while navigating the vertical playground.

This activity isn't just for solo adventurers; it’s great for families too (with kids who are of appropriate age and daring), couples looking for an exciting bonding experience, or friends chasing a rush of excitement. So rally your troupe or charge ahead solo—this Via Ferrata route promises breathtaking views that look even sweeter when your heart is racing.

Remember, safety comes first, so gear up with a helmet, harness, and via ferrata kit. Join a group with a guide or set out on a self-guided tour, either way, you're in for an unforgettable journey high above the ground. It's your story to write, so start on a high note, literally!

Q: Can you tell me about Lauterbrunnen waterfall?

A: The Lauterbrunnen Valley boasts 72 waterfalls, with Staubbach Falls being the most iconic. It's a jaw-dropping sight to see.

Q: What is Lauterbrunnen famous for?

A: It's famous for its dramatic cliffs, fairy-tale waterfalls, and being a gateway to the Jungfrau region.
